¿Qué es Blackberrie?
A juicy, sweet-tart edible fruit, typically dark purple to black, grown on thorny bushes and rich in antioxidants.
¿A qué sabe Blackberrie?
Blackberrie tiene un sabor sweet-tart, juicy, earthy con aromas fruity, earthy, floral.

For maximum flavor in desserts, macerate fresh blackberries with a little sugar and a splash of lemon juice for 30 minutes before use.
Sustitutos y Proporciones de Blackberrie
El mejor sustituto para Blackberrie es Raspberry, usado en una proporción de 1:1. Similar tartness, sweetness, and seediness, excellent in most uses.
| Sustituto | Proporción | Mejor para |
|---|---|---|
| Raspberry Mejor | 1:1 | Similar tartness, sweetness, and seediness, excellent in most uses. |
| Blueberry | 1:1 | Sweeter and less tart, different texture but good for baking/jams. |
| Boysenberry | 1:1 | A hybrid with a richer, more complex flavor, good for desserts. |
| Cherry (pitted) | 1:1 | Sweeter, firmer, but can provide a similar dark fruit note. |
Cómo Elegir y Almacenar Blackberrie
- Choose plump, firm, shiny berries with no mold.
- Store unwashed in the refrigerator and wash just before use.
